The memorial commemorates the flood disaster of July 14, 2021, when at least 135 people lost their lives in the Ahr Valley. The Dorsel campsite at the time was the first place in the Ahr Valley to be severely affected by the flood.

If you ride here, you will be on the wonderful Ahrtal cycle path.
Characteristic features of the former railway line: information boards about the history of the Ahr Valley Railway, stone retaining walls with cozy niches that invite you to take a break, the former train station building in Müsch and a double signal line your path.
The route does not present any major difficulties. The caveat is that there are only a few catering establishments on the Ahrtal cycle path. You have to look for them. Not everyone has good opening hours.


It's nice that this retaining wall didn't fall victim to the demolition hammer 🍀.
Especially on hot days, it's easy to drive or sit in the shade and study the numerous information boards.

The Ahr Valley Cycle Path now runs through a railway tunnel of the former Ahr Valley Railway, which is now located between Insul and Schuld.
